WebGeometric Distribution Assume Bernoulli trials — that is, (1) there are two possible outcomes, (2) the trials are independent, and (3) p, the probability of success, remains the same from trial to trial. Let X denote the number of trials until the first success. WebAboutTranscript. For a binomal random variable, the mean is n times p (np), where n is the sample size and p is the probability of success. The standard deviation is the square root of np (1-p). We can use them to make predictions in a binomial setting. In this example, we look at how many defective chips we expect, on average, in a sample. WebJan 10, 2024 · A binomial distribution with probability of success p and number of trials n has expectation μ = n p and variance σ 2 = n p ( 1 − p).
